Section 1284.80  Restoration

 

a)         A person seeking restoration of a license that has expired for 5 years or less shall have the license restored upon payment of all lapsed renewal fees and, after December 31, 2008, providing proof of meeting the continuing education requirements of Section 1284.90 of this Part during the 2 years prior to restoration.

 

b)         A person seeking restoration of a license that has been placed on inactive status for 5 years or less shall have the license restored upon payment of the current renewal fee and, after December 31, 2008, providing proof of meeting the continuing education requirements of Section 1284.90 of this Part during the 2 years prior to restoration.

 

c)         A person seeking restoration of a license after it has expired or been placed on inactive status for more than 5 years shall file an application, on forms supplied by the Division, the required fee and proof of meeting continuing education requirements of Section 1284.90 of this Part during the 2 years prior to restoration.  The person shall also submit one of the following:

 

1)         Certification of current licensure from another state or territory, completed by the appropriate state board, and proof of current active practice; or

 

2)         An affidavit attesting to military service as provided in Section 70 of the Act.  If application is made within 2 years of discharge, and if all other provisions of Section 70 of the Act are satisfied, the applicant shall pay the current renewal fee but will not be required to pay a restoration fee or any lapsed renewal fees.

 

(Source:  Amended at 30 Ill. Reg. 12114, effective June 29, 2006)
